Treaty Oak Clean Energy (Treaty Oak) is a utility-scale clean energy platform headquartered in Austin, Texas, focused on developing, commercializing, constructing, and operating utility-scale solar plus battery storage projects in targeted U.S. energy markets. Our mission is to create a sustainable future by providing clean, low-cost energy solutions to the grid, benefiting energy consumers, communities, and generations to come. Treaty Oak features an experienced management team with a track record of developing and commercializing 10 GW+ of utility-scale power projects and a collective 100+ years’ experience across critical competencies, including power markets, offtake structuring, design, engineering and real estate, with such expertise being put towards our 15+ GW portfolio of utility scale renewable energy projects across the U.S., including 485 MW of in-construction and operational projects. Treaty Oak is a wholly-owned portfolio company of Macquarie Asset Management (Macquarie), one of the world’s largest infrastructure managers with $600 billion under management, pairing Treaty Oak’s renewables development expertise with Macquarie’s capital backing and global leadership in advancing the energy transition. Treaty Oak is seeking a highly motivated and experienced Director, Transmission and Interconnection, to join our team. The successful candidate will demonstrate deep industry knowledge, superior communication skills, and detail-oriented organizational abilities. This role reports to the VP, Transmission and Interconnection and plays a critical part in leading interconnection strategy and execution for utility-scale solar and storage projects across multiple ISO and vertically integrated markets.

Requirements

  • 8–10 years of relevant experience in interconnection, project development, or transmission planning.
  • Experience at an IPP, utility, ISO/RTO, or consulting firm is required.
  • Bachelor’s degree in engineering required.
  • Proficient in one of PSSe, PSLF, PowerWorld, TARA
  • Demonstrated experience submitting projects into interconnection queues and executing LGIA processes.
  • Familiarity with OASIS/OATI and atleast one economic modeling software (UPLAN,Promod, Probe or PLEXOS)

Responsibilities

  • Lead projects through the interconnection process from project inception through Commercial Operation for utility-scale solar and storage projects in ISO markets (SPP preferred) and vertically integrated markets (WECC preferred).
  • Evaluate transmission and interconnection strategies, tariffs, integrated resource plans, costs, timelines, queue positions, and processes across a variety of markets; provide strategy and recommendations to project teams.
  • Coordinate all interconnection requirements including applications, studies, agreements, and post-IA project execution milestones.
  • Negotiate interconnection study results and interconnection agreements with utilities toward favorable project outcomes.
  • Lead communication and build relationships with utilities and ISOs; track interconnection progress to ensure timely and cost-effective project completion.
  • Identify optimal interconnection locations in target markets based on cross-functional siting criteria.
  • Track changes to interconnection tariffs, business practice manuals, and key transmission upgrades in target markets.
  • Drive high-involvement participation in stakeholder and regulatory processes, representing the company in proceedings and working groups.
  • Manage and coordinate consultant engagement across interconnection and transmission workstreams.
  • Apply proficiency in Greenfield development and M&A processes to support project evaluation and acquisition diligence.
  • Collaborate on interconnection milestones with cross-functional teams including Development, Land, Legal, Permitting, Finance, Procurement, HV Engineering, and Construction.
  • Track milestones in interconnection agreements, security postings, and coordinate utility meetings for project design, engineering, procurement, and construction.
  • Ability to read and negotiate complex legal contracts including Interconnection Agreements, Oversight Transfer Agreements, Facility Construction Agreements, Engineering and Procurement Agreements.
  • Independently perform injection capacity studies, review powerflow cases, analyze contingency analysis results using a powerflow software
